A Rwandan woman, Annonciata Kampororo, killed her husband after he inherited a widow whose husband was suspected to have died of AIDS, Xinhua reports on Wednesday.

According to the report the woman a liquor seller in Gisagara,killed her 48-year-old husband Anaclet Majyambere after he inherited his late brother's wife.

It said the villagers and the police confirmed that the woman had strongly opposed her husband's plans to inherit the widow, fearing that she would also become infected.

It said when the husband moved the widow to her home in accordance with traditional customs, she denied him his conjugal rights and demanded an HIV test first.

It said the husband refused the request, sparking constant friction and quarrels in the matrimonial home.

The report said when the woman got fed up and determined to protect herself against possible infection, she connived with her son and sister who lived nearby, and hacked the husband to death.

Xinhua said on the fateful day, the husband had decided to refurbish the first wife's house, replaced old iron sheets with new ones and decided to spend the night in the house.

It said an argument ensued at night, and in the ensuing commotion, the suspect's sister and son dashed to the house thinking that the couple was under attack but killed the husband and dumped his body outside the house.

It said the local police have arrested the suspects who are likely to face murder charges.
